CINCINNATI, OH. (THECOUNT) — Dominique Olanda Lee has been identified as the victim in a now-fatal Sunday shooting in Mt Auburn, Cincinnati, Ohio.
Lee, 28, who was shot in Mount Auburn on Sunday afternoon, died of gunshot injuries at an area hospital Sunday afternoon.
According to reports, Lee was shot in an unknown incident around 12:20 p.m. in the 2400 block of Reading Road.
Police responded to Christ Hospital on reports of a shooting victim, after Lee was transported via private vehicle.
No further information was made available by officials as of kickoff.
